原文:順序表(SeqList)

恢復內容開始 數據結構在上周結課,接下來就是為期幾周的上機實驗,說是實驗課我感覺還不如不上。幾乎每個人都是按着老師的要求把書上的代碼打一遍,變都不變。一遍以后連自己打的什么都不知道。 與其說是實驗課,我感覺不如叫它打字練習課。 老師做的並沒錯,錯的是學生對於這節課的態度,老師已經把該講的講過了,而上機就是學生們自己領悟的過程,對於代碼不能打一遍就是一遍過去了。要在打的過程中了解你所打的每一句 代 ...

2016-12-16 19:54 0 3257 推薦指數:

查看詳情

順序(C實現代碼)SeqList頭文件

代碼測試: 測試結果: 請輸入5個元素構建線性:1 2 3 4 5 1, 2, 3, 4, 5, 插入后:1, 2, 3, 0, 4, 5, 刪除后:1, 2, 0, 4, 5, index = 2 ,ELem = 0 0的位置為2. ...

Sat Mar 28 20:16:00 CST 2020 0 646
Seqlist L 與 Seqlist *L的區別

Seqlist L結構體變量,SeqlistInsert之后不可以帶回新的插入數據。 Seqlist *L 是傳結構體指針 用SeqlistInsert之后可以有新的插入。 ...

Tue Apr 30 17:46:00 CST 2019 0 678
順序

順序 在程序中,經常需要將一組(通常是同為某個類型的)數據元素作為整體管理和使用,需要創建這種元素組,用變量記錄它們,傳進傳出函數等。一組數據中包含的元素個數可能發生變化(可以增加或刪除元素)。 對於這種需求,最簡單的解決方案便是將這樣一組元素看成一個序列,用元素在序列里的位置和順序,表示 ...

Mon Nov 04 08:47:00 CST 2019 0 661
順序順序查找

1.順序查找分為兩類,一個是按照元素來查找,即就是看順序中是否有與待查元素相同的元素;另外一個就是按照位置來查找,就是找到順序中第i個位置的元素 2.這里因為按位置查找元素的時候可以直接用L.elem[i]來表示,所以他的時間復雜度為O(1) 3.總的代碼 ...

Wed Oct 28 23:30:00 CST 2020 0 776
順序

1定義 順序是一種線性數據結構,即線性結構;它用一段連續的內存空間 來存儲一組具有相同類型 的數據。 線性(Linear List):顧名思義,線性就是數據排成像一條線一樣的結構。每個線性上的數據最多只有前和后兩個方向。其中,順序、鏈表、隊列、棧等都是線性結構 ...

Mon Aug 30 05:48:00 CST 2021 0 96
順序

順序是線性的一種順序存儲形式。換句話說,線性是邏輯結構,表示元素之間一對一的相鄰關系;而順序是存儲結構,是指用一組地址連續的存儲單元,依次存儲線性中的數據元素,從而使得邏輯上相鄰的兩個元素在物理位置上也相鄰。 設順序的第一個元素 a0 的存儲地址為Loc(a0) ,每個 ...

Tue Nov 09 05:19:00 CST 2021 0 96
順序

順序 在程序中,經常需要將一組(通常是同為某個類型的)數據元素作為整體管理和使用,需要創建這種元素組,用變量記錄它們,傳進傳出函數等。一組數據中包含的元素個數可能發生變化(可以增加或刪除元素)。 對於這種需求,最簡單的解決方案便是將這樣一組元素看成一個序列,用元素在序列里的位置和順序,表示 ...

Thu Nov 14 23:26:00 CST 2019 0 573
順序

【1】線性結構 在數據元素的非空有限集中,線性結構特點: a. 存在唯一的一個被稱作“第一個”的數據元素 b. 存在唯一的一個被稱作“最后一個”的數據元素 c. 除第一個之外,集合中的每個數據元素均只有一個前驅 d. 除最后一個之外,集合中每個數據元素均只有一個后繼 【2】線性 ...

Tue Nov 26 22:43:00 CST 2013 0 2683
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M